They just opened a dog park in Ft. Worth at the old Z Boaz golf course, looks like there still some ponds there, yall think it would be frowned upon to just go in there and fish them?
Posted By: mmendez1
Re: Z Boaz Dog Park - 02/12/16 05:55 PM
Been fishing them the past few years. No problems so far. Small bass and tiny panfish. But if you are close and need to wet a line, you will catch something. Good place to take new folks.
I have not been since they reopened as a dog park, but I am guessing it is the same.

It's at Lackland and Camp Bowie Blvd. West Ft. Worth. Not worth a lengthy trip to get there. But, as mentioned earlier, a good place to introduce kids to fishing. Lots of perch. Some small bass, channel cat, etc.
